Maria Zakharova (bronze medal at Nationals, Tsareva's daughter, who has missed two years due to injuries) has been added to the cast of 2026 Bologna on Ice upon Ari Zakarian's invitation.
Boikova/Kozlovskii and Kaganovskaya/Nekrasov have been confirmed already

Tamara Moskvina (84) is set to take part in Averbukh's New Year's show as Turtle Tortilla from the Russian adaptation of Pinocchio
